Christmas Gift Tags
Wrap up holiday gift-giving with these beautiful handcrafted tags. Your kids will thrilled to see their artwork on holiday gifts.
1. With Crayola® Scissors, cut construction paper into gift-tag sizes.
2. Cut out designs from recycled holiday cards. Glue them to the construction paper with a Crayola Glue Stick.
3. Add to the card designs with Crayola Markers. Write TO the name of the recipient and FROM the giver on the tag, too.
4. Punch a hole at the top of each tag and thread Hallmark Curl Sheen ribbon through.
5. Curl the ribbon with scissors for a festive touch.
Adult supervision is required for any arts & crafts project.
Scissors—ATTENTION: The cutting edges of scissors are sharp and care should be taken whenever cutting or handling. Blunt-tip scissors should be used only by children 4 years and older. Pointed-tip scissors should be used only by children 6 years and older.
String-Like Materials—Includes string, raffia, lacing, yarn, ribbon, and other similar material. Children 3 years and younger should not be given any string-like material that is longer than 12 inches. Close adult supervision is essential whenever children use string-like material. When crafts are to be worn around the necks of children 8 years and younger, attach the ends of the “string-like material” with clear adhesive tape, which allows easy release of the bond if the craft becomes entangled or caught on equipment. For children older than 8 years, the ends of the “string-like material” may be tied and knotted.
